Part of the readme:

A fictional rendering of a real course.
7130 yards from back tees, 5880 yards from ‘real’ tees.

Aitch Heath is a Links rendering of a real course - Hounslow Heath Municipal, as I remember it from 1992, when I last played it.

It is fictional for 2 main reasons:

1 - it is rendered entirely from memory and thus is unlikely to be accurate even to the course of 1992.

2 - at a little under 6000 yards Hounslow Heath would not represent much in the way of a challenge to any computer golfer.

I wanted to create a real course however and so I made the forward tees accurate to the real course (in terms of length), and then invented back tees significantly further from the greens in order to make a course playable in Links.

Further to the above I moved and added bunkers to spice things up a little, but not so as to change the character of the course.

Anyone familiar with Hounslow Heath can decide how successful I’ve been in terms of replicating the look, feel and game strategy issues of the original.

‘Fictionalised’ it may be, but Aitch Heath is when all is said and done an attempt at creating a real course as I remember it, and thus you won’t find as many risk/reward play options as on totally fictional and re-creations of championship courses.

Fans of real courses will hopefully understand the liberties I’ve taken and are invited to try the course from the forward tees if they want an experience closer to reality.


The grasses at Links type courses are supposed to blend together and form one big grassland, his tee boxes, fairways with a first cut, rough, greens and fringe did just that and very well, a beautiful job of designing. This links course had quite a few more trees than does the normal courses that we’ve seen and it makes it more enjoyable to see and to play. The “trodden path” could that be where the many players here have eventually worn the grass’s down walking the course, I want to believe it is, interesting terminology and an attractive realistic addition. The cityscape pano with the aircraft overhead both visually and in the many sounds that run through this course make for an added attraction.

The elevation changes are enjoyable and your chances of cutting across many of the holes because of the trees, which are few and low, will greatly add to your birdie statistics. The fairways were less than medium and the greens were more towards the easy side with their gentle breaks. The bunkers few in number also proved to be a plus for safe play here. On the back nine the ever present creek seemed to makes itself known but as with the bunkers didn’t really interfere with play.

Hole # 14, par 4, 390y, a dogleg right with a stream crossing the fairway at about 300y. I cut across the trees and landed just short of the stream, 297y. A quiet little corner of the course with the stream and a small bridge but onward with my 79y second shot to the flagstick.

This is a beautiful and interesting course to play and its beauty only adds to the enjoyable time you can have here. It’s not a difficult course but don’t expect “a walk in the park”, the course is well made and the holes do have quite a bit of imagination to them. The play may not be the most challenging under my conditions but it is one of “those” courses that shouldn’t be allowed to fall through the cracks. This is a definite download and a nice keeper, I recommend it highly.
